No image available for this hotel
No image available for this hotel
Baile Felix, Baile Felix
Spend a second to
save a fortune!
Spend a second to save a fortune!
Str Principala 340, Baile Felix
Featuring free WiFi throughout the property, Allegra offers accommodation in Baile Felix. Free private parking is available on site. Each room at this guest house is air conditioned and comes with a flat-screen TV.
See MoreUsage of subsidiary facilities may incur additional fees